But Prime becomes a lot more attractive if you use other Amazon services. If you buy less than R450 at a time, it also charges at least R30 to collect.Īt the top end of its pricing range, that makes a monthly Amazon Prime membership worth about four Takealot deliveries. South Africa's biggest online seller, Takealot, ships for free on orders worth more than R450, and charges R65 for standard delivery below that. In local terms, that could come to between R160 and R240 per month, though there is no indication yet what Amazon intends to charge in South Africa. That makes the number of items available via Prime in countries such as the USA and UK a constantly moving target but, as a subset of hundreds of millions of listed products, it is substantial.Īfter a price increase earlier this year, Americans pay a $14.99 monthly subscription for Prime, and the same thing costs £7.99 in the United Kingdom. Those third-party sellers can ship directly, handling their own logistics and customer service – and charging for different shipping options – but they can also be included in Amazon Prime, which effectively puts Amazon in charge of fulfilment.
